13 die in Gansu landslide
THIRTEEN people are dead after a landslide in northwest China's Gansu Province early today.
A total of 15 people were buried in the landslide at 1:40am at Huating County, Pingliang City, said a statement from the provincial government's emergency response office.
Rescuers had found all those buried in the debris by 6am and taken them to hospital where 13 later died. The other two were in normal condition, it said.
The workers were dredging a local river when 3,000 cubic meters of debris came crushing down, it said.
